Dr. Korshunov's research focuses on vascular biology. First project examines a candidate gene Axl, a receptor tyrosine kinase, in hypertension. Axl is a very promising candidate that regulates both vascular and immune cells in hypertension. Our studies will refine the current concept of the immune response in hypertension. A second project aims to discover causal genes and key pathways of the Glagov phenomenon. Originally described in atherosclerotic patients, Glagov phenomenon is a type of vascular remodeling that preserves the ability of blood to get through the artery. Therapeutic manipulation with vascular remodeling can be crucial for outcomes of cardiovascular diseases, such as heart attacks, strokes and peripheral artery diseases
